 17.03.25  English for Business Chapter 18  TECT 2

1.The marketing campaign started strong, but it ran out of steam halfway through.

2. The team's attention to detail allowed them to run circles around their competitors.

3. Before publishing the article, we need to run it past the legal team to check for accuracy.

4. Can you run this idea past the rest of the team before we proceed?

5. Richard runs circles around his colleagues he consistently exceeds (превышает) the sales quota and delivers (предъявляет) better results = FALSE = "To run circles around" means to easily outperform someone or something.

Ричард превосходит своих коллег, он постоянно превышает план продаж и показывает лучшие результаты.

6. "The CEO will run the budget proposal past the board of directors tomorrow so goes well we can finalize things next week "= The CEO is seeking the board's approval of the budget."To run something past someone" means to present something to someone for their opinion.

Генеральный директор представит предложение по бюджету совету директоров завтра, так что если все пройдет хорошо, мы сможем окончательно все оформить на следующей неделе.

7. Our competitor's marketing campaign is running circles around ours.

8. It's important to run through the project plan with the team before we start.

9. We ran into problems when a key team member resigned without notice.

10. Let's do a dry run of the presentation to make sure the timing is right.

11.Cost-cutting measures may harm the business in the long run.

12. "Investing in digital transformation will benefit the company in the long run" = Investing now will mean greater efficiency in the future. = In the long run means the long-term consequences of something over a period of time.

Инвестиции в цифровую трансформацию принесут пользу компании в долгосрочной перспективе

13. We need to focus on sustainability in the long run to remain competitive.

14. The project ran into problems when the team discovered a major design flaw.

15. "The marketing campaign ran into problems when negative feedback surfaced on social media"= She says that the marketing campaign had some difficulties. = TRUE = To run into problems means to encounter (столкнуться) difficulties or obstacles.
